Alexander looking for team

Shaun Alexander isn't bitter at being unemployed. He isn't angry at the Seattle Seahawks, who in April dumped their career rushing and touchdowns leader. He doesn't feel betrayed that the Seahawks cut him just two seasons after he was the NFL's MVP, led it to its only Super Bowl appearance and signed a $62 million contract. And, no, he isn't retiring. Instead, Alexander, 31, believes he will sign with one of a handful of teams that have provided a ''constant flow of calls,'' including his hometown Cincinnati Bengals. His extended family in northern Kentucky already is making plans.
